Léa Seydoux revealed she felt “like a pr0stitute” while filming Blue Is the Warmest Colour (2013).
“One Se× scene took 10 days. We had to lie on the bed..with each other, cold and n@k3d, hour after hour.”
Seydoux burst into tears after director Kechiche publicly shamed her for speaking out about the movie's toxic working conditions.
“How indecent to talk about pain when doing one of the best jobs in the world,” said the director.
Seydoux also said, "Every scene had taken forever... he insisted on take after take until we felt like we were cracking up."
"It was horrible. I would never work with him again."
Léa Seydoux later reframed her emotional breakdown to de-escalate the explosive public feud with director Abdellatif Kechiche, who dramatically claimed he no longer wanted Blue Is the Warmest Colour to be released because the controversy had "sullied" it.
Seydoux clarified that her tears were not meant to sabotage the director or label him a monster, stating:
"I have given a year of my life to this film... I have not criticized the director. I'm just complaining about the technique."
